This breaks the build when CONFIG_FONT_SUPPORT is a module.
$ cat allno.config
CONFIG_MODULES=y
CONFIG_DRM=m
CONFIG_DRM_PANIC=y
$ make -skj"$(nproc)" ARCH=x86_64 CROSS_COMPILE=x86_64-linux-
KCONFIG_ALLCONFIG=1 allnoconfig all
ERROR: modpost: "__end_rodata" [lib/fonts/font.ko] undefined!
make[4]: *** [scripts/Makefile.modpost:147: Module.symvers] Error 1
...
$ scripts/config -s FONT_SUPPORT
m
